Table of Contents:
- Efffective judicial review in external trade relations in the greater China
- WTO constitutionalism and its contribution to judicial settlement of trade disputes in the greater China
- Domestic judicial review in WTO agreements
- Judging judges : China's WTO obligation to provide an independent and impartial judicial review
- Twenty years after liberalisation : is it time for Taiwan's courts to face with cross-strait trade?
- Trade dispute resolution between China and Taiwan : an indirect approach through third party participation
- One country, two systems, and three memberships : trade dispute resolution between China and Hong Kong and Macau
- Neither national nor international : trade dispute resolution between Taiwan and Hong Kong and Macau
- Conclusion and the way forward.
